I am new to the site and am having trouble finding a odd noise on a N14.
I had a injector changed 2 weeks ago and it did not help.
Here's my problem
The engine makes a loud bang or pop out the exhuast very erratic and I can't get it to do it when I want. I have Cummins INSITE 6.2 PRO and hooked it to it and run cyl. cutout test. Found on friday night in motel parking lot that when you click START button for cyl. cutout test noise totally disappears, as soon as you click STOP cyl. cutout test button noise returns. To me it almost sounds like over-fuel on one injector. The cyl. cutout test shows all injectors operating fine, at idle and on the road.

Yeah, thats one problem I think everyone has experienced on a N-14 or M-11. First thing to check is the ground fuse for the ECM, its located a the rear of the ECM, on top of all the connectors.
Remember when doing the cutout is to make sure the percent fuel isn't changing. If its running over ...................about 4-5% at idle we have a problem. Usually when you run the cutout on a cylinder the percent fuel should jump to about 10-11. And obviously if you're already at 10-11, just watch it and when it doesn't change you've found your cylinder.
If its not a fueling noise, which I think it is.....you may want to take off the valve covers and inspect the springs and push tubes......oh that reminds me...do you have engine brakes?
Normally this problem is caused by an injector and is easier to diagnose with the engine brakes off.....but just remember to plug the oil rifle. -
